  • Publication number: 20130170379
    Abstract: Methods, systems, and devices are disclosed for detecting encrypted Internet Protocol packet streams. A probe stream having a known observable parameter is generated. The observable parameter exhibits a known characteristic of a known type of data encrypted within a stream of packets. The probe stream is communicated to a network element via a communications network. When the probe stream is received by the network element, the network element can compare the known observable parameter to an actual value. Any difference between the known observable parameter and the actual value can be used to correct for network-induced variation and other effects, thus ensuring accurate detection and identification of data types within encrypted streams of packets.

  • Publication number: 20130124923
    Abstract: A device detects and diagnoses correlated anomalies of a network. The device includes an anomaly detection module receiving a first data stream including an event-series related to the network. The anomaly detection module executes at least one algorithm to detect a potential anomaly in the event-series. The device further includes a correlating module receiving a second data stream including other event-series related to the network. The correlating module determines whether the potential anomaly is false and determines whether the potential anomaly is a true anomaly.

  • Publication number: 20130035932
    Abstract: A system to generate a response to a text-based natural language message includes a user interface, processing device, and a computer-readable storage medium storing executable instructions to generate the response to the text-based natural language message. The instructions and a method for generating the response include identifying a sentence in the text-based natural language message, identifying an input clause in the sentence, and parsing the input clause, thereby defining a relationship between words in the input clause. The instructions and method also include assigning a semantic tag to the parsed input clause, comparing the input clause to a previously received clause, the previously received clause being correlated with a previously generated response clause, and generating an output response message derived from the previously generated response clause.
